Heads up: if the Lintrock baseline file in the Quarrow repo drifts from main, CI fails with a "stale baseline" error even when the code is fine. Quick fix is to regenerate the baseline on a clean checkout and re-push. If a customer build is blocked, confirm the failing run matches the token below before escalating.

build token for yadug-yagag: htk21_c863c33eb8b82c0c9c152

Ticket: Splitpane diff viewer mishandles files over 500MB, loading the full buffer into the renderer process instead of streaming chunks. Security concern: attacker-supplied large diffs can exhaust memory and crash the sandbox broker. Repro rate is 100% on the Hollis test corpus. Fix lands in the streaming branch. The affected build is identified by the token below.

build token for tajeg-bajep: htk14_409ba9df6b8acb

## Runbook: GraphScope renderer stalls

If the GraphScope dependency visualizer hangs while laying out large graphs, restart the layout worker first; the render cache rebuilds automatically. Cycles over 500 nodes trigger the fallback layout engine, which is slower but stable. Before restarting, confirm the service is running with the expected configuration values, listed here:

service settings:
[istael]
team = gilath
access_code = ac_468cdf
owner = casdor.gilox
host = istael.kelviforge.internal
port = 5432
peer = quenwyn.braskworks.corp
salt = 6678df32
pin = 7400

Reminder job for Larkfield Clinic appointments failing since Tuesday. Root cause: the NotifyQ service credential expired and silently dropped sends. Patients missed two reminder cycles. Rotation is done; job config needs the new credential before tonight's 6pm batch. Please deploy with the updated key, which is included below.

app token of fajop-fahif = qvz4-AnML